Two keyboards, two mice

I finished my second day pairing with two keybords and two mice hooked up to the development station. This experiment was inspired an endorsement from Mike Hill at SD Expo. The hardest things about it have been letting go of the muscle memory/ritual of passing the keyboard, and establishing the unwritten rules of engagement for taking control. Overall, I like it. It moves a pairing session towards “show” rather than “tell”, and that tends to be more productive. Plus pace seems slightly faster because you’re eliminating the lulls of resituating the mouse and keyboard.
